Take That’s Potential 2024 Tour Sparks Excitement Among Fans

Introduction

Take That fans across the United Kingdom were buzzing with excitement after the iconic band’s logo was projected onto 10 different venues, including the City Ground in Nottingham. The unexpected light projection has led many to speculate that the band may embark on a nationwide stadium tour in 2024. While no official confirmation has been made, fans and music enthusiasts are eagerly awaiting any news regarding potential concert dates.

The Symbolic Projection

The projection, consisting of a capital T with another T inverted above it, appeared on the City Ground stadium in Nottingham, home to Nottingham Forest. The unexpected sight not only sparked speculation about a Take That concert at the venue, but it also led to further discussions about the band’s potential tour plans.

Stadium Illuminations Across the UK

The City Ground was just one of the many venues illuminated with the Take That logo on September 20. Other notable stadiums included St Mary’s Stadium in Southampton, Ashton Gate in Bristol, Carrow Road in Norwich, and the Manchester Co-op Live Arena. The choice of these prominent sports and football grounds hints at the possibility of a large-scale stadium tour.

Take That’s Musical Success

This logo projection comes shortly after the successful run of the Take That musical, “Greatest Days,” in Nottingham’s Theatre Royal. The production celebrated the band’s illustrious career and showcased more than 15 of their hit songs. The musical’s positive reception further fueled speculations regarding potential live performances by Take That.

Nottingham Forest’s Involvement

Nottingham Forest joined in on the excitement by sharing an image of the logo projection on their official social media channels. The club expressed their anticipation with an emoji of a pair of eyes, perhaps implying that they too are eagerly awaiting any update regarding a potential concert by Take That at the City Ground.

Take That Members’ Clues

Singer Gary Barlow has been fueling speculation among fans with a series of Instagram posts. Each post features a different venue around the UK with the Take That logo, leaving fans eagerly waiting for further announcements. These social media clues from the band members have only added to the anticipation and excitement surrounding a potential tour.
